Meaning of blood and thunder | Babel Free

Noun CEFR C1

Definitions

  1. Violent action and language, especially of a melodramatic kind, or the representation of this, or an aggressive or bad-tempered physical confrontation, typically in a sporting context.
  2. A work of fiction featuring or characterized by bloodshed and violence; a sensationally violent story, drama, etc.

Examples

“[…]she could fancy how Thurston was saying to himself: "But what's the good of this? It's blood and thunder we want. The old feller's getting past his work. He must go."”
